Tests used in an ADD assessment

A test for adults can comprise a variety of tests. They are designed to test for issues with attention and impulsivity. An evaluation should include interviews with the patient and the use of standardized ADHD behavior rating scales.

One type of computer test, called the Test of Variables of Attention (TOVA) is FDA-approved to screen for ADHD. It tests auditory and visual processing abilities. The test is administered to both children and adults for 21.6 minutes. During the test, they are shown simple geometric shapes to target. They must press a micro switch whenever the target is displayed. If they hear a tone or a non-targeted sound, they should not press the switch.

A previous study showed that people with ADHD scored lower on tests for inattention and impulsivity than people without the condition. This led to the conclusion that tests aren't effective in diagnosing ADHD in adults.

The Quantified Behavior Test (QbTest) is a combination of attention and adult adhd private assessment impulsivity measures as well as motion tracking analysis. It can be used as a clinical instrument to measure the effects of stimulant medication. It is also a tool to determine if a person is fidgety. In addition, it can give information about the effectiveness of neurofeedback training.

Another test that is called the IVA CPT, is designed to differentiate ADHD from conduct disorder. The subject in the test is required to wear a headband containing an infrared marker. Each stimulus is followed by an void of the same duration. After the patient's commission error has been detected the patient's reaction time to the next stimulus is evaluated. After the test is finished the report is created.
